I ignored my friends suggestion to visit Sumo due to the excellent reviews on Unilocal for Mitsuba. Having lived in Las Vegas and LA for most of my life I know I’m difficult to impress when it comes to food and even more so when it comes to sushi. Service: It was pretty good. At one point I wanted to be sure I understood the difference between the caviar and tobiko since its used interchangeably on the menu. Even though my server, Joan, understood me, she came back to double check. I like that. Ambiance: very casual. Not a large restaurant. Food: here’s where the three stars come in. Maybe we ordered the wrong stuff because I’ve noticed that everyone else had a pretty good experience. My boyfriend ordered the crazy Friday roll. I’ve come to the conclusion he is no longer allowed to order without my supervision. I took one bite, my eyes started to water and I asked, «what did I just eat?» It took everything in me to swallow. I’m not a fan of cream cheese and fish though so take it with a grain of salt. I ordered the Christmas roll. I was ok with this one but it does not come with a sauce so its very dry. I used the ponzu sauce from our tuna tataki appetizer and it was pretty good. The tuna tataki was ok. The green tea was good and didn’t come out so hot that I couldn’t touch the cup, which was nice. Price: our rolls were $ 13 and $ 14. This is pretty expensive for sushi even in Las Vegas. If you charge that much for a roll in Las Vegas it had better be «I’ll have another» good and as you couldn’t tell by now, the food quality is subpar. Edamame was $ 4.50 but you get 2 – 3 times the amount you’d normally get at another place. Tuna tataki app was $ 8 which is typical for a dish like that but not really worth the money. The extras: instead of doing a complimentary edamame or miso soup they do a volcano roll appetizer. The volcano roll was pretty good but it’s mostly deep fried rice covered in spicy mayo. It was more filling than edamame or miso soup which didn’t make sense from a marketing standpoint to me but I digress. I honestly would’ve preferred miso or edamame. There is a sign that says they give 15% off to students when you walk in. When my boyfriend asked if they could do that at the end of our meal they said you have to have a student ID for everyone at the table. Even though I had the student ID and I was paying for the whole dinner, they only gave us 10% off. I felt bad giving such a critical review when everyone there was pretty nice but if I think about each individual aspect of my experience, this is a very accurate review.

This Mitsuba is NOT the Mitsuba with the Hibachi grill. This place serves Japanese dishes and sushi. I went here multiple times and each time, the food is only mediocre. Today I ordered three rolls for the lunch combo. The sushi was nicely presented, but the proportion was just not enough. There was only a TINY bit of fish in there so I was not very happy. On top of that, I ordered Kitsune udon(they spelled it Kitsun udon) only to find out that they give you cheap slices of soft tofu. Kitsune udon is supposed to be a type of thin fried tofu with a sweet sauce over it but I guess they didn’t know what Kitsune udon really is. Of course, the udon noodles were delicious because it’s kind of hard to mess up noodles. I also ordered the Shrimp Tempura bento box. Everything was alright but the rice was a bit cold and hard. It could have been done better. The only thing I was completely satisfied with was the agedashi tofu(appetizer) and the green tea. Everything else is mediocre and for the price, you’re better off getting Japanese cuisine at the Mitsuba Hibachi Grill restaurant, Asian Bistro, or Sumos, all relatively close by.
